Thermon
At Thermon, we are passionate about transferring the HEAT needed to make life work. As a world leader in industrial heating, our success is driven by the hard work and dedication of our employees. We pride ourselves on developing careers, fostering a company culture that embodies our core values of Care, Commitment, and Collaboration. Recently, we expanded our capabilities by acquiring F.A.T.I., a renowned company in Italy specializing in process heaters. This acquisition allows us to enhance our range of electric heaters used in various industries around the world. **The Role**:
We are currently seeking an experienced Order Management Coordinator for our office in Cusago, Milano. This role involves efficiently managing the end-to-end order process from the moment Sales initiates an order to successful invoicing. You will be the primary point of contact for customers and work closely with various departments within Thermon, including Sales, Purchasing, Production, Logistics, and Engineering. We are looking for someone with a technical background and/or an interest in learning about our products to ensure we always provide suitable solutions. **Responsibilities**: - Efficiently manage the end-to-end order process from Sales initiation to successful invoicing
- Serve as the primary point of contact for customers and collaborate closely with various departments within Thermon, including Sales, Purchasing, Production, Logistics, and Engineering
- Ensure effective communication with customers and internal teams to ensure seamless collaboration and timely updates
- Work with the logistics department to ensure timely and accurate shipment of products
- Participate in ad-hoc projects to contribute to the overall success of the team and organization **Your Skills**: - Strong communication skills and a team-oriented mindset
- Ability to handle time pressure while maintaining a 'helicopter view'
- Interest in gaining basic knowledge about our products, with support provided by the company
- Excellent prioritization skills and the ability to take responsibility for projects and sales orders
- Familiarity with administrative tasks and experience with ERP systems
